Panos Constantopoulos is a Professor of Informatics at the Athens University of Economics and Business.

During the period 1986-2003, he held a faculty appointment in the department of Computer Science at the University of Crete and was the head of the Information Systems Laboratory (ISL) and the Centre for Cultural Informatics at the Institute of Computer Science, Foundation for Research and Technology - Hellas (ICS-FORTH).

He has been a visiting professor at the Universite de Paris Sud (Orsay) and at the University of Toronto, as well as a visiting researcher at the IBM T.J. Watson Research Center and at the Operations Research Center, MIT.

He has a Doctor of Science in Operations Research from Massachusetts Institute of Technology (1983), a Master of Science in Electrical Engineering from Carnegie-Mellon University (1979), and a Diploma in Electrical and Mechanical Engineering from the National Technical University of Athens (1978).

His main research interests include information systems, conceptual modelling, semantic information access, cultural informatics, decision support systems and software engineering.
